Workforce Development Strategy 2003-2005
This strategy establishes a whole of organisation approach to professional learning and training and will:
- Build the capacity of staff as individuals and as members of
the Department of Employment, Education and Training (DEET);
- Position DEET to better meet the education, employment and training needs
of the Territory now and in the future;
- Implement the professional learning sections of current Enterprise
Bargaining Agreements and a number of recommendations from the
Learning
Lessons review of Indigenous education;
- Contribute to positioning DEET as a learning organisation.

One objective
Effective, targeted professional learning and training that are aligned with system goals and meet the needs of staff throughout their careers.
Seven underpinning principles
- To build and embed a culture of lifelong learning and reflective
practice
- Professional learning and training is integral to a quality
workforce
- Workforce development is aligned to the needs of the system,
the workplace and the individual
- Professional learning plans are aligned to system priorities
and needs
- Workforce development is based on mutual obligation:
- All staff share and apply learning
- Leadership supports a learning culture
- Workplace learning communities support sharing of knowledge,
skills, diversity and innovation
- Transparency and equity underpin access to, and provision of professional learning and training.
